Commercial freight transportation is a machine-based business. Highly technical equipment and advanced engineering are at the center of supply chain and require constant innovation. Transport Topics equipment coverage focuses on the machines and other physical assets that make delivery possible. It looks closely at available truck, trailer, and chassis models, developments in the engineering space, and maintenance innovations and best practices.

Alcoa Expands Portfolio of Lightweight Truck Wheels

NASHVILLE, Tenn. — Alcoa Inc. expanded what it said was the industry’s lightest heavy-duty truck wheel, Ultra ONE Wheel with MagnaForce alloy, by launching wheel sizes 24.5 inches x 8.25 inches, 22.5 x 14 and 22.5 x 9.

Halo Tire Inflator Growing in Adoption

NASHVILLE, Tenn. — Aperia Technologies Inc. said its Halo brand of tire inflator, introduced two years ago, is in use on thousands of vehicles operated by more than 100 fleets and offered at more than 100 dealer locations.

Continental Picks Mississippi for Tire Plant

Continental Tire the Americas has reached an agreement with the state of Mississippi to purchase a site for construction of a $1.4 billion commercial vehicle tire plant.

Lytx to Be Sold to Private Equity Firm GTCR for $500 Million

Lytx Inc., the largest supplier of video-based safety systems for the trucking industry, has agreed to be acquired by private equity firm GTCR for more than $500 million.
